I wanted to add lots of textures for today's card. So I embossed the 1st layer cardstock with woodgrain embossing folder and crumbled the die cut leaves to give more depth. Don't they look cool? I love how our CI paints give touch of shine when painted. Crumbled areas also hold more paint so they look darker than the smooth area, giving more interest to the project.

For the tag I used Tutu Pink, I just brushed it on to cover all the white. For the oval frame I used Tan. I love all the shimmer the paints give, they are beautiful!

Next on the flowers, I stamped the pink ones in Blush, heat set, then colored with Tutu Pink, and then cut them out with dies. for the edges of the flowers I used Resplendence Angel Dust from Creative Inspirations Paints. this is sooo pretty and gives a lot of glitz for cards and projects. All I did was brush some glue on the edges and then dipped the one side of the flower into the jar, and then tapped off the excess. 

Now for my brown flowers I stamped them in Chocolate and then heat set, and then colored with carmel. I repeated 

For the Branches, I used Evergreen and Green Olive to create the look for them, and then punched out the branches.

I used the Jeweled Inspirations for the centers of my flowers :)
For my Crocheted Lace I painted it with Pink Highlights, and for the card stock I painted with Carmel and Tan, also used them both on the doily!

You know me, I love vintage, so had to create something a little more old worldly.  The ribbon was painted with splashes of Chocolate, Burnt Sienna and Tan - love how you can colour 'anything' with this wonderful product - just a simple zap to heat-set in the microwave and an iron, and away you go! 
Of course, dare I say 'GOLD' has been added liberally (nothing new) to the flowers, some fully coated and others only the edges of petals.  Chocolate highlights the carnations.  The corrugated cardboard beneath the image has been washed with Ivory.  Oh my that Ivory is stunning on the corrugated board, and really leaves the most glorious shimmer.

There is a lot of Creative Inspirations Paints within this layout. The lace, has been painted with 'Gold', just lightly brushed over to add a shimmer and age it a little. Chipboard elements have been painted using Copper, the edges of each butterfly (including the background paper) have been edged in Gold - just a touch around very edges. 
The flowers have all been coloured or highlighted using a variety of colours - they look amazing in real and I am sure if you click on and enlarge the photographs, you can see more detail of that beautiful shimmer that Creative Inpsirations Paints produces.
The Prima Vine was a real lolly pink colour, after a wash of Raw Sienna, Copper and a touch of Gold - voila new flowers.  Also, the leaves were coloured too, ridding of the original brightness.  So, don't be afraid of re-vamping items in your stash you are no longer keen on!  Creative Inspirations Paints can cover as much of the previous colour as you wish - a light swish of the brush for subtle tones, or several layers to completely cover.  The best part, the paint dries quickly...
